Hozhoni Foundation Inc. (EIN: 86-0255127) has filed an IRS Form 990 since at least fiscal year 2016. In its fiscal year 2023 IRS Form 990 filing, Hozhoni Foundation Inc., a 501(c)(3) charitable organization, reported compensation for 3 out of 301 total employees. Among the employees shown here, the average compensation is $115,805. The highest compensated employee at Hozhoni Foundation Inc. is Monica Hermon-Attridge with fiscal year 2023 compensation of $151,967.

Mission Statement

Hozhonis mission is to provide individualized residential, vocational, and educational services primarily for people with disabilities. Hozhonis services are provided through group homes, employment services, school transition, and day programs for individuals in Northern Arizona. Hozhonis primary sources of funding are through service contracts with Arizona Department of Economic Security and the Navajo Nation.
